Latest Patents

Martine Bastien's latest patents focus on biological reagents and methods designed to verify the efficiency of sample preparation and nucleic acid amplification and/or detection. These inventions involve reagents that comprise various biological entities, including cells, viral particles, organelles, and parasites. The reagents are engineered to serve as internal control targets for nucleic acid testing assays. They are suitable for addition to test samples undergoing preparation, aiming to release, concentrate, and purify nucleic acids. This innovation is crucial for verifying both the efficiency of sample preparation and the effectiveness of nucleic acid amplification and detection.
